Johann Sebastian Bach

 

Piano Concerto No. 1 in D minor BWV 1052

Recorded live in Ankara on December 24, 1998
Bilkent Symphony Orchestra
Gürer Aykal, Conductor

This concert was given due to the 50th anniversary of the law
No. 5245 (Idil-Biret-Law) which created the prerequisite for a
formation abroad for the two child prodigies Idil Biret and Suna Kan.

Johannes Brahms / Idil Biret

 

Symphony No. 3 in F op. 90
(Transcription for Piano Solo)

Recorded (all four movements)
 by Radio France, Paris on March 26 & 27, 1997
(Scores: Idil Biret)

Althought Brahms has made own transcriptions of his
symphonies for two pianos and/or piano four hands, he
has never made any transcription for piano solo.
This one is coming from Idil Biret's pen
